Former President Bill Clinton's Clinton Global Initiative holds its 2012 conference in Chicago on Thursday and Friday, bringing together government, business, civic and other leaders from many walks of life.
Clinton delivers opening remarks at 10 a.m. CST at a session titled "The State of Our Union: Opportunities and Challenges to Economic Recovery." J.B Pritzker, managing partner, The Pritzker Group will also speak.
Clinton has been in some hot water with the President Obama team over remarks he made about the "spectacular" success of Mitt Romney's Bain Capital and Bush tax cuts. POLITIO has a story on this HERE.
